วิธีการคอมไพล์ C ++ ใน Windows?

เนื้อหา

สร้างไฟล์ต้นฉบับ Visual C++ และคอมไพล์บนบรรทัดคำสั่ง

  • ในหน้าต่างพรอมต์คำสั่งของนักพัฒนา ให้ป้อน md c:\hello เพื่อสร้างไดเร็กทอรี จากนั้นป้อน cd c:\hello เพื่อเปลี่ยนเป็นไดเร็กทอรีนั้น
  • ป้อน notepad hello.cpp ในหน้าต่างพรอมต์คำสั่ง
  • ใน Notepad ให้ป้อนบรรทัดของรหัสต่อไปนี้:
  • บันทึกงานของคุณ!

คอมไพล์และรันโปรแกรม C++ อย่างไร?

รันโปรแกรม C/C++ บนเทอร์มินัลโดยใช้คอมไพเลอร์ gcc

  1. เปิดเทอร์มินัล
  2. พิมพ์คำสั่งเพื่อติดตั้ง gcc หรือ g++ complier:
  3. ไปที่โฟลเดอร์นั้นที่คุณจะสร้างโปรแกรม C/C++
  4. เปิดไฟล์โดยใช้โปรแกรมแก้ไขใดๆ
  5. เพิ่มรหัสนี้ในไฟล์:
  6. บันทึกไฟล์และออก
  7. คอมไพล์โปรแกรมโดยใช้คำสั่งใดคำสั่งหนึ่งต่อไปนี้:
  8. ในการรันโปรแกรมนี้ให้พิมพ์คำสั่งนี้:

Visual Studio สามารถคอมไพล์ C ++ ได้หรือไม่

คุณสามารถใช้ Visual Studio เพื่อสร้างโปรแกรม Standard C++ โดยทำตามขั้นตอนในคำแนะนำนี้ คุณสามารถสร้างโครงการ เพิ่มไฟล์ใหม่ให้กับโครงการ แก้ไขไฟล์เพื่อเพิ่มโค้ด C++ จากนั้นคอมไพล์และเรียกใช้โปรแกรมโดยใช้ Visual Studio

ฉันจะคอมไพล์ไฟล์ SLN ได้อย่างไร

ใช้เพื่อเริ่มพรอมต์คำสั่งของคุณ เนื่องจากจะเพิ่มพา ธ โฟลเดอร์ที่จำเป็นทั้งหมดเพื่อเรียกใช้ msbuild จากทุกที่ ไปที่โฟลเดอร์ของคุณด้วยไฟล์โซลูชัน sln แล้วพิมพ์ msbuild มันจะเริ่มสร้างไฟล์ sln โดยอัตโนมัติ หากคุณใช้แพ็คเกจ nuget คุณจะได้รับข้อผิดพลาดเกี่ยวกับแพ็คเกจที่ขาดหายไป

คอมไพเลอร์ C ++ ที่ดีที่สุดสำหรับ Windows 10 คืออะไร?

12 IDE ฟรีที่ดีที่สุดสำหรับ C ++ สำหรับ Windows 10

  • วิชวลสตูดิโอ. เป็น IDE ที่มีคุณลักษณะครบถ้วนซึ่งทำงานร่วมกับแพลตฟอร์มหลักทั้งหมด เช่น Windows, เว็บ, คลาวด์ และ Android
  • โค้ดบล็อค. Code::Blocks คือ C, C++ และ Fortran IDE ที่ให้บริการฟรี
  • คราส.
  • คลิออน
  • เป็นกลุ่ม
  • โค้ดไลท์.
  • NetBeans IDE
  • ตัวสร้าง C++

คอมไพล์โปรแกรม C ++ ใน CMD อย่างไร?

สร้างไฟล์ต้นฉบับ Visual C++ และคอมไพล์บนบรรทัดคำสั่ง

  1. ในหน้าต่างพรอมต์คำสั่งของนักพัฒนา ให้ป้อน md c:\hello เพื่อสร้างไดเร็กทอรี จากนั้นป้อน cd c:\hello เพื่อเปลี่ยนเป็นไดเร็กทอรีนั้น
  2. ป้อน notepad hello.cpp ในหน้าต่างพรอมต์คำสั่ง
  3. ใน Notepad ให้ป้อนบรรทัดของรหัสต่อไปนี้:
  4. บันทึกงานของคุณ!

GCC สามารถคอมไพล์ C ++ ได้หรือไม่

GCC รู้จักไฟล์ที่มีชื่อเหล่านี้และคอมไพล์เป็นโปรแกรม C++ แม้ว่าคุณจะเรียกคอมไพเลอร์ในลักษณะเดียวกับการคอมไพล์โปรแกรม C (ปกติจะใช้ชื่อ gcc ) อย่างไรก็ตาม การใช้ gcc ไม่ได้เพิ่มไลบรารี C++ g++ เป็นโปรแกรมที่เรียกใช้ GCC และระบุการลิงก์กับไลบรารี C++ โดยอัตโนมัติ

รหัส Visual Studio คอมไพล์ C ++ หรือไม่

หมายเหตุ: ส่วนขยาย C/C++ ไม่รวมคอมไพเลอร์หรือดีบักเกอร์ C++ คุณจะต้องติดตั้งเครื่องมือเหล่านี้หรือใช้เครื่องมือที่ติดตั้งไว้แล้วในคอมพิวเตอร์ของคุณ คอมไพเลอร์ C++ ยอดนิยมคือ mingw-w64 สำหรับ Windows, Clang สำหรับ XCode สำหรับ macOS และ GCC บน Linux

ฉันจะคอมไพล์และรันโค้ด C++ ใน Visual Studio ได้อย่างไร

11 คำตอบ

  • ติดตั้งส่วนขยายโค้ดรันเนอร์
  • เปิดไฟล์โค้ด C++ ของคุณใน Text Editor จากนั้นใช้ทางลัด Ctrl+Alt+N หรือกด F1 จากนั้นเลือก/พิมพ์ Run Code หรือคลิกขวาที่ Text Editor จากนั้นคลิก Run Code ในเมนูบริบท โค้ดจะถูกคอมไพล์และ เรียกใช้และผลลัพธ์จะแสดงในหน้าต่างผลลัพธ์

C ++ ถูกคอมไพล์อย่างไร?

ขั้นตอนต่อไปของการรวบรวมใน C++ จะคล้ายกับสิ่งที่เกิดขึ้นใน C มาก คอมไพเลอร์จะนำเอาท์พุตแต่ละตัวจากตัวประมวลผลล่วงหน้า และสร้างไฟล์อ็อบเจ็กต์จากมันในสองขั้นตอน ขั้นแรก มันแปลงรหัส C++ แท้ (โดยไม่มีคำสั่ง #) เป็นรหัสแอสเซมบลี รหัสแอสเซมบลีคือรหัสไบนารีที่เราอ่านได้

SLN หมายถึงอะไร

เอส.แอล.เอ็น

อักษรย่อ คำนิยาม
เอส.แอล.เอ็น ความต้องการพิเศษในท้องถิ่น
เอส.แอล.เอ็น Sentinel ต่อมน้ำเหลือง
เอส.แอล.เอ็น เครือข่ายการเรียนรู้ SUNY (มหาวิทยาลัยแห่งรัฐนิวยอร์ก)
เอส.แอล.เอ็น เครือข่ายการเรียนรู้วิทยาศาสตร์

อีก 21 แถว

ไฟล์ SLN คืออะไร?

ไฟล์ SLN เป็นไฟล์โครงสร้างที่ใช้สำหรับจัดระเบียบโครงการใน Microsoft Visual Studio ประกอบด้วยข้อมูลแบบข้อความเกี่ยวกับสภาพแวดล้อมของโครงการและสถานะของโครงการ เมื่อเปิดขึ้นมา ข้อมูล preSolution, Project และ postSolution จะถูกอ่านจากไฟล์ SLN

ฉันจะคอมไพล์และรันใน Visual Studio ได้อย่างไร

สร้างและรันโค้ดของคุณใน Visual Studio

  1. ในการสร้างโปรเจ็กต์ของคุณ ให้เลือก Build Solution จากเมนู Build หน้าต่างผลลัพธ์จะแสดงผลลัพธ์ของกระบวนการสร้าง
  2. ในการรันโค้ด บนแถบเมนู ให้เลือก Debug, Start without debugging หน้าต่างคอนโซลจะเปิดขึ้นแล้วเรียกใช้แอปของคุณ

คอมไพเลอร์ C ++ ฟรีที่ดีที่สุดสำหรับ Windows คืออะไร

13 IDE ที่ดีที่สุดสำหรับนักพัฒนา C และ C++

  • ข้อความประเสริฐ.
  • นักพัฒนา C++
  • ตัวสร้าง C++
  • แอนจูตา.
  • ซีลีออน.
  • โมโนพัฒนา. MonoDevelop ช่วยให้นักพัฒนาสามารถเขียนเดสก์ท็อปและเว็บแอปพลิเคชันบน Linux, Windows และ Mac OS X ได้อย่างรวดเร็ว
  • ลินซ์. Linx เป็น IDE และเซิร์ฟเวอร์ที่มีรหัสต่ำ
  • 20 ความคิดเห็น. Egor เมื่อวันที่ 28 มีนาคม 2015

Windows มีคอมไพเลอร์ C++ หรือไม่

MinGW. GCC/G++ สำหรับ Windows ความแตกต่างหลักจาก Cygwin GCC คือมันไม่พยายามเลียนแบบ UNIX APIs คุณต้องใช้ Windows API (และแน่นอนไลบรารี C/C++ มาตรฐาน) นอกจากนี้ยังไม่ได้จัดเตรียมเชลล์และยูทิลิตี้เช่น Cygwin เพียงแค่คอมไพเลอร์

C ++ จำเป็นต้องมีคอมไพเลอร์หรือไม่?

ไฟล์ต้นฉบับ C++ แต่ละไฟล์จะต้องถูกคอมไพล์เป็นไฟล์อ็อบเจ็กต์ เฉพาะไฟล์ต้นฉบับเท่านั้นที่ส่งผ่านไปยังคอมไพเลอร์ (เพื่อประมวลผลล่วงหน้าและคอมไพล์) ไฟล์ส่วนหัวจะไม่ถูกส่งไปยังคอมไพเลอร์ แต่จะรวมจากไฟล์ต้นฉบับแทน

ฉันจะคอมไพล์ C ใน Windows ได้อย่างไร

สร้างไฟล์ต้นฉบับ C และคอมไพล์บนบรรทัดคำสั่ง

  1. ในหน้าต่างพรอมต์คำสั่งสำหรับนักพัฒนา ให้ป้อน cd c:\ เพื่อเปลี่ยนไดเร็กทอรีการทำงานปัจจุบันเป็นรูทของไดรฟ์ C:
  2. ป้อน notepad simple.c ที่พรอมต์คำสั่งของนักพัฒนา
  3. ใน Notepad ให้ป้อนบรรทัดของรหัสต่อไปนี้:

ฉันจะรวบรวมรหัสจาก github ได้อย่างไร

ต่อไปนี้คือขั้นตอนง่ายๆ ในการรวบรวมแอปพลิเคชัน

  • ดาวน์โหลดรหัส หากคุณไม่ได้วางแผนที่จะทำการเปลี่ยนแปลงใดๆ วิธีที่ง่ายที่สุดในการรับรหัสคือคลิกปุ่มดาวน์โหลด zip ที่ https://github.com/PKISharp/win-acme
  • เปิดโซลูชัน
  • รับแพ็คเกจ NuGet ที่จำเป็น
  • สร้างโซลูชัน

คุณจะบันทึกโปรแกรม C ++ ได้อย่างไร

การสร้างไฟล์ใน Turbo C++

  1. บันทึกไฟล์: หากต้องการบันทึกไฟล์ ให้เลือกบันทึกจากเมนูหรือกดปุ่มลัด F2
  2. คอมไพล์โปรแกรม: หากต้องการคอมไพล์โปรแกรม ให้ไปที่แถบเมนูแล้วเลือกตัวเลือกการคอมไพล์หรือกดปุ่มลัด ALT+F9
  3. การรันโปรแกรมโดยใช้แถบเมนู Turbo C++

G ++ เหมือนกับ GCC หรือไม่

gcc และ g ++ เป็นทั้งคอมไพเลอร์ GNU พวกเขาทั้งคอมไพล์ c และ c++ ข้อแตกต่างสำหรับไฟล์ *.c gcc ถือเป็นโปรแกรม ac และ g++ มองว่าเป็นโปรแกรม ac ++ *ไฟล์.cpp ถือเป็นโปรแกรม c ++

คอมไพเลอร์ G ++ คืออะไร?

การคอมไพล์ด้วยคำสั่ง g++ g++ เป็นคำสั่งเรียกคอมไพเลอร์ GNU c++ ซึ่งใช้สำหรับการประมวลผลล่วงหน้า การคอมไพล์ การประกอบ และการเชื่อมโยงซอร์สโค้ดเพื่อสร้างไฟล์ปฏิบัติการ g++ -S file_name ใช้เพื่อคอมไพล์ file_name เท่านั้น ไม่ได้ประกอบหรือเชื่อมโยง

โปรแกรม C สามารถทำงานใน Turbo C ++ ได้หรือไม่?

คุณสามารถทำได้โดยใช้ไฟล์ส่วนหัวที่รองรับโดยภาษา C และบันทึกโปรแกรมของคุณเป็นนามสกุล .c คุณสามารถใช้ turbo C++ เพื่อเรียกใช้โค้ด c ได้เช่นกัน โดยทำตามขั้นตอนต่อไปนี้: ใส่ไฟล์ c ของคุณลงในโฟลเดอร์ bin ภายใต้การติดตั้ง turbo c++ เปิดโค้ดในโปรแกรมแก้ไข

ฉันจะรันโค้ดใน Vscode ได้อย่างไร

ในการเรียกใช้รหัส:

  • ใช้ทางลัด Ctrl+Alt+N
  • หรือกด F1 จากนั้นเลือก/พิมพ์ Run Code ,
  • หรือคลิกขวาที่ Text Editor แล้วคลิก Run Code ในเมนูบริบทของตัวแก้ไข
  • หรือคลิกปุ่มเรียกใช้โค้ดในเมนูชื่อเอดิเตอร์
  • หรือคลิกปุ่มเรียกใช้โค้ดในเมนูบริบทของ file explorer

IDE ใดดีที่สุดสำหรับ C ++

Windows C & C ++ IDE ที่ดีที่สุด: Visual Studio OS XC & C ++ IDE ที่ดีที่สุด: Xcode IDE ข้ามแพลตฟอร์มที่ดีที่สุด: Eclipse CDT

4. โค้ดไลท์ IDE

  1. ปลั๊กอินควบคุมแหล่งที่มา
  2. เครื่องมือ RAD (Rapid Application Development) สำหรับการพัฒนาแอพที่ใช้ wxWidgets พร้อมคุณสมบัติอื่นๆ อีกมากมาย

C ++ VB คืออะไร?

Microsoft Visual C++ (มักย่อมาจาก MSVC) เป็นผลิตภัณฑ์สภาพแวดล้อมการพัฒนาแบบรวม (IDE) จาก Microsoft สำหรับภาษาโปรแกรม C, C++ และ C++/CLI มีเครื่องมือสำหรับการพัฒนาและการดีบักโค้ด C++ โดยเฉพาะโค้ดที่เขียนขึ้นสำหรับ Windows API, DirectX และ .NET

สองขั้นตอนของ build C ++ คืออะไร

มีหลายขั้นตอนที่เกี่ยวข้องในการสร้างไฟล์เรียกทำงานจากไฟล์ต้นทาง ขั้นตอนรวมถึงการประมวลผลล่วงหน้า การคอมไพล์ และการเชื่อมโยงใน C++

สามารถคอมไพล์โปรแกรม C ++ โดยใช้คอมไพเลอร์ ac ได้หรือไม่?

แม้ว่า C ++ ได้รับการออกแบบมาให้เข้ากันได้กับ C ย้อนหลัง แต่ก็มีโปรแกรม C จำนวนมากที่อาจสร้างข้อผิดพลาดของคอมไพเลอร์เมื่อคอมไพล์ด้วยคอมไพเลอร์ C ++ ต่อไปนี้เป็นบางส่วนของพวกเขา 3) ใน C ตัวชี้โมฆะสามารถกำหนดให้กับตัวชี้อื่น ๆ ได้โดยตรงเช่น int *, ถ่าน *

ฉันควรใช้คอมไพเลอร์ใดสำหรับ C ++

CodeBlocks เป็นโอเพ่นซอร์ส ข้ามแพลตฟอร์ม (Windows, Linux, MacOS) และ C/C++ IDE ฟรี รองรับคอมไพเลอร์มากมาย เช่น GNU GCC (MinGW และ Cygwin) และ MS Visual C++

ภาพถ่ายในบทความโดย “Pixnio” https://pixnio.com/objects/doors-and-windows/balcony-house-architecture-framework-window-building-design-outdoors

ชอบโพสต์นี้? กรุณาแบ่งปันให้เพื่อนของคุณ:
ระบบปฏิบัติการวันนี้